Whisky:
Aberlour 16 year old Double Cask matured
Age:
16 years
Type:
Single malt
Cask Type:
Sherry Oak & Traditional Oak
Strength:
43%
Distillery:
Aberlour Distillery
Country:
Scotland: Speyside
Date:
23-10-2010
Nose:
Reasonably smooth, faint sherry, faintly feeble, sugar candy, a little citrus, butter.
Flavour:
Smooth, round, butter, some sherry, sweet, chocolate, spices.
Body:
Slightly dry, thin, stimulating, nice warm finish.
Comments:
It's one of those gentle fall whisky which makes me all warm inside. Life can be so good.
